Itinerary description

Date : 2023.04.20
Duration on paper : 11h24
Duration real with breaks : 10h48
Difficulty for me : T3
Physical : very difficult
Technical : average
Fear : average
Average Slope : +15.4% -14.5% (-13% max recommended)
Attendance ascent/summit/descent : low/null/null
Comment : I took two times the wrong path on the ascent so don't mind the two "glitches" where we went East and back, the last one around 1550m is a beautiful Bisse trail that's weirdly not on the map if you don't want to do the steep vertical climb on the ridge definitely take that trail instead. The Vernay ascent is a nice T3 climb with few people, the vertical ridge ascent even less, it's steep 40% slope going straight up poles recommended, ground is fine dirt don't expect a good grip, you will also probably have to find your own way in some places as the trail was partially destroyed by a landslide (not on maps for a reason) very physical not for casuals. At les Blisiers I hoped to go further into the forest but in the shade of trees there was too much snow and worse the unofficial trail had ice everywhere so we set for La Crevasse, at Voivre I planned to take the dark line on the map on the north side in the forest above le Tronc but the trail doesn't exist anymore gone in a landslide so we went off-trail near Sé de Troche, there is an unofficial T3 difficulty trail descenting to Col du Tronc. I had an unofficial almost straight down descent planned between la crevasse to Saint-jean but there was still too much snow and ice in the forest so we took a long (way too long) detour on the road to L'Artisier...it was pretty and very calm nobody but us there, but way too long. Physically very demanding overall this hike despite most of it being on T2 trails.
